ABSTRACTMasterINVESTIGATION OF NUCLEAR WASTE TRANSMUTATION IN ACCELERATORDRIVEN SYSTEMS BY USING MONTE CARLO METHODMehmet Emin KORKMAZİnönü UniversityThe Faculty of Science and ArtsDepartment of Physics94+xii Pages2005Supervisor : Prof. Dr. Başar ŞarerIn this study an Accelerator Driven System (ADS) is used to investigate thetransmutation of five long-lived nuclear wastes like 99Tc, 129I, 237Np, 238U, 239Pu into stable orshort-lived isotopes. There are 90 bars, their outer and inner radius and heights are 0,430 ,0,425 and 300 cm with hexagonal distributing in the cylinder vessel with inner radius of 98cm, outer radius of 100 cm and height of 300 cm. The spallation target is made of naturallead with an radius of 10 cm and height of 190 cm.The transmutation rate of long-lived nuclear waste, the neutron production number perbeam proton, neutron distribution in the cylinder vessel are analyzed for three proton beamenergies of 1, 2 and 3 GeV. A proton beam is performed with current of 10 mA and power of10 MW. Proton beam radius is 2 cm, incident beam is on the z axis. The liquid sodium is usedas coolant. The structure material is ferritic steel. Three dimentional nucleonic calculations iscarried out using Monte Carlo code MCNPX and ENDF/B-VI nuclear data. Calculated valuesof transmutation rates for 99Tc, 129I, 237Np, 238U, 239Pu are in agreement with the existingliterature results.KEYWORDS : Accelerator Driven System, Nuclear Waste, Transmutation, MCNPX,ENDF/B-VI
